PMS 209 C is part of the Pantone PMS system, developed as a color communication standard for consistent reproduction across materials. This color has an understated, professional, grounded, and refined vibe with a technical and composed appearance. The low LRV value contributes to its distinctly deep and muted presence, making it appropriate for applications requiring serious, impactful color statements.

PMS 209 C appears as a very dark color, with a low measured light reflectance value (LRV 5.84). PMS 209 C presents a cool-leaning red tone, subtly shifted toward purple (due to its hue angle just above 0). The color is moderately saturated without being vivid, resulting in a subdued, controlled look. PMS 209 C carries noticeable blue undertones, distinguishing it from warmer, brownish reds. This color may show increased depth or dullness depending on gloss: higher-gloss finishes can make it appear slightly more saturated, while matte surfaces can further mute its appearance.

PMS 209 C is widely specified in visual branding where a formal, authoritative, or institutional impression is needed. PMS 209 C is frequently used in university identity systems—most notably cited in higher education branding and signage. PMS 209 C is often found in marketing displays or fabricated graphics for retail, pop-up, and experiential brand environments requiring strict adherence to Pantone standards.

PMS 209 C works well in applications where a muted, authoritative red is necessary. It is especially useful for branding elements, exhibit components, or retail environments demanding Pantone-matched color consistency. When specifying this color, be aware that its deep shade may require multiple coats to achieve uniform coverage, especially over light substrates. Lighting can greatly affect the perceived warmth and saturation; test samples under installation lighting whenever possible. Compared to similar deep reds, PMS 209 C may appear cooler and less vivid, offering a more disciplined, less attention-seeking look.

Similar colors:
PMS 202 C: Slightly lighter and warmer, with more of a classic burgundy appearance.

PMS 208 C: Similar in darkness but with noticeably higher chroma, producing a more intense appearance.

PMS 505 C: Darker and deeper, with a pronounced purple-cast undertone, making it appear significantly cooler.

How can lighting conditions affect the appearance of Pantone PMS 209 C in real projects?

The way PMS 209 C looks can shift based on the type of lighting and environment where it is used. This deep, muted red may appear cooler, warmer, or more or less saturated under different light sources such as daylight, LED, or fluorescent. For brand displays and fabricated components where exact color appearance matters, always evaluate PMS 209 C under the lighting conditions of the final installation to confirm that it matches your expectations. This helps avoid surprises during project completion.

What is the best way to apply Pantone PMS 209 C spray paint for consistent brand color results?

For PMS 209 C, apply multiple light coats rather than one heavy coat. This color is deep and may require extra coats over lighter backgrounds to reach full coverage and accurate appearance. Allow proper drying or flash time between each coat. Following this method will help achieve an even, brand-consistent finish and reduce runs or unevenness on displays, signage, or fabricated parts.

Can I use the Pantone PMS 209 C for touch up?

Unfortunately, no.

Some manufacturers specify Pantone colors as touch up for their products, but Pantone does not work well as a proxy for a touch-up solution (for a litany of reasons such as it doesn't include sheen and Pantone color tolerances are not tight enough for touch up). When we match Pantone colors we are matching to a swatch in a Pantone book - not to your product.

The only way we can provide a touch-up solution for your product is for you send us a part. We would use the part to create a touch-up grade match. Unfortunately, there isn't an effective way to 'spec' the color well enough to produce a touch up without the part.

How much area will one spray can cover? And what is Pantone PMS 209 C spray paint made of?

To make spray paint matched to Pantone PMS 209 C. MyPerfectColor uses an acrylic enamel which is a fast-drying durable coating suitable for interior or exterior use. MyPerfectColor custom spray paint enables you to conveniently achieve a professional spray-smooth finish in any color in any sheen. It sticks well to most surfaces including metal, plastics, powder-coatings, cabinets and primed or previously painted wood.

The 11oz spray will cover about 20 square feet per coat. Keep in mind that it is difficult to gauge how much spray you'll need as it is highly dependent on how it is applied. It is better to have too much than run short.

How do I convert PMS 209 C to a different color from another paint company?

While MyPerfectColor can provide PMS 209 C in paint, we don't provide any crossover information. We've found that every paint company offers its own unique selection of colors and rarely does a color have an exact equivalent in another company's color collection, especially for a color collection like Pantone which is designed for bright colors and inks.
